Former Indian opener, Sunil Gavaskar has claimed that Rohit Sharma’s availability to play matches is a great news for Indian cricket fans. Gavaskar has also opened up on the entire controversy surrounding the Indian limited-overs vice-captain and kept his views on the entire matter as the team seems in conflict.

Notably, the BCCI announced the squad for the Australian tour and India’s limited-overs vice-captain, Rohit Sharma, was not included in any of the teams. The BCCI stated that Rohit is unfit and the medical team will constantly monitor bim. However, videos of Rohit Sharma emerged soon after the announcement where he was seen practising in the nets.

This caused massive controversy as the cricketing legends raised questions on the board’s assessment. To defend the selection committee, Indian head coach Ravi Shastri stepped in and stated that Rohit is unfit to play.

Sunil Gavaskar Opens Up On The Entire Controversy

“Whatever has transpired earlier with regards to his (Rohit) injury, keeping that aside, I would say it’s a great news for Indian cricket that Rohit Sharma is fit,” Gavaskar said on “Sports Tak”. “Look, the concern shown by everyone collectively that there could be a rupture (if he hurries his return) is a valid one. But he looked confident. He fielded at the boundary ropes and also in the 30-yard circle,” he added.

Although Gavaskar seemed impressed with Rohit’s fitness, the former India captain said it wouldn’t be a bad call if the BCCI were to conduct a fitness test to get an estimation of the batsman’s progress and recovery.

“He played the match to show that he is fit but if BCCI wants to test his fitness again, then there is nothing wrong in it. Because they want to check if he is fully fit or not. Maybe, he will be monitored. Normally, when you come back from injury, you need to play a few matches as match fitness determines your fitness status,” Gavaskar said.

Captain Vice-Captain Shouldn’t Be An Issue: Sunil Gavaskar

Gavaskar reckoned it all boils down to Rohit’s availability, which at the moment, appears positive.

“Irrespective of how much you look fit in the nets, you are not stressed but when you have the pressure of a match, that gives an idea of how fit you are. Captain, vice-captain shouldn’t be an issue at all. The moot point is the player should be available to play and he is available,” said Gavaskar.

“Twice Rohit was asked before and after the match and he said that he is fit and doing well. He seemed confident. So actually, there is no point going into the details of what happened earlier. Let’s talk about today and today he is fit,” Sunil Gavaskar concluded.

It will be interesting to see as to how things churn out from here as Rohit Sharma has already stated that he is fit and available to play and will be seen representing Mumbai Indians in the IPL 2020 playoffs.
